I am only posting the changelog for v1.1 as I am unable to find the retron5.in "src" link which is available for all other patches. It is possible there is not one and these patches were simply lost in the formatting change on the update website back when every new firmware release simply pointed to http://retron5.in/node/6

Numerous NES/Famicom compatibility fixes (including improved cartridge detection logic and mapper support)
Several SNES/Super Famicom compatibility fixes (including support for ExHiROM and "SpecialLoROM" games, and better cartridge detection logic)
Fixed manipulation of cartridge saves on SNES "HiROM" games
Fixed a bug preventing a small number of Sega Genesis cartridges from being properly detected
Fixed a bug which resulted in scanlines getting distorted if the screen size was not configured to the largest setting
Added the ability to optionally display scanlines at the main menu in addition to in-game
Large update to game identification databases
File manager copy now checks if the destination file already exists and prompts to overwrite if necessary
Beginning of effort to support homebrew and repro cartridges
More reliable manipulation of the front panel LED's
Removed default mapping for "fast forward" feature, as the original button combination was conflicting with some games
Fixed a bug causing the bottom line of Gameboy games' display to be cut off
Many under the hood changes and fixes
